The phrase "Roman numerals that multiply to 35" refers to a numerical logic puzzle where Roman values are interpreted and matched with their equivalent Arabic numbers. Thirty-five results from multiplying five and seven, or V and VII in Roman numeral form. While Roman numerals lack multiplication symbols, this exercise invites learners to decode symbolic values and apply arithmetic knowledge to historical forms. It’s an ideal challenge for classrooms or trivia games where mathematical thinking intersects with ancient numeric traditions. Solving it builds fluency in recognizing Roman numerals and strengthens foundational multiplication skills in an engaging and thematic way. |
